ARP Flexplate Bolt Kit for Chevrolet 90° V6 & 265-454 V8 w/ 2pc. rear sealSKU: 200 2902 UPC: 672036005436 ARP Flexplate Bolt Kit for Chevrolet 90 V6 & 265 454 V8 w 2pc. rear seal (1955 1986) ARP flexplate bolt kit 200 2902 secures flexplates on Chevrolet 90 V6 and 265 454 V8 engines with 2 piece rear main seals in vehicles from 1955 to 1986.
